C create pdf file in php example

In todays tutorial, ill show you how you can generated pdfs with php. If we use fopen function on a file the file does not exist, then it will create it. Now here i am creating a simple php application which are generating pdf file using mpdf library. Now this video along with the next video, they are going to be tied together because this one we are going to show. Learn how to generate pdf and send as attachment in php. Optionally, click settings to change the conversion options if youre converting an image file to pdf. This means that all the functions described in the pdflib reference manual are supported by php 4 with exactly the same meaning and the same parameters.

This tutorial provides you easy steps to read pdf file in php. Create a html form, from where u can choose your pdf file from any location. The touch function and fopen work same for creating a file on server where the php file. After you have called the function create a new file for this and include makefont.

The class suports inserting data in grids, repeating data on the page, bar codes, qr codes, polygons, images, etc the processing of the document can be configured using a separate file. We know pdf, docx, rtf, html, xlsx and images formats. Then extract the zip file you have downloaded in the project library and you should see a similar structure. The php hypertext preprocessor php is a programming language that allows web developers to create dynamic content that interacts with databases. Pdf is common format of file to share or read data on web. Creating a pdf file in php involves four basic steps. The classes above are tools for creating pdf files using php code, for example to generate pdf invoice documents. We will write any code example for you absolutely free. Its an open standard implemented by adobe in their acrobat series of software, but implementable and. I create a pdf in portrait mode with a letter size and measured in inches. Then, i set the margins to 1 inch, add our first page, and then set the font to times, size 12. Overview this sample consists of a simple form containing four distinct fields. Create a html document then convert it to pdf using some sort of free tool. Enter mathlibrary in the name box to specify a name for the project.

You can use our php example script to convert html to pdf. How to generate professionalquality pdf files from php. Create a dynamic pdf with php tutorial limelight online. I concluded my self that it was the html, not php, to pass down and convert it to pdf. Php contact form script that allows you to create any kind of web form.

Thats all, this is how to convert html to pdf using php and html. The itext classes are very useful for people who need to generate readonly, platform independent documents containing text, lists, tables and images. Read pdf file in php this tutorial provides you easy steps to read pdf file in php. First, well create an html form that the user will see when they want to upload the file. What you need to add to the element is the url or the reference link of your pdf file. The touch function is used to create a file on server. Php create file fopen the fopen function is also used to create a file. Lets take a closer look at the code used in the example above. An alternative way of generating pdf files with php is using fpdf, a free php class containing a number of functions for creating and manipulating pdfs.

I am using this script for creating a pdf and displaying the data from your table. This tutorial helps you to build your base with php. Learn how to create pdf file in php using fpdf library. Php script to create pdf document using fpdf download fpdf from here. Create a new folder for this example project, and within it, create an index. Create a pdf from scratch using php this seams like a time consuming way to do it. I would like to protect also my folder from url access, if i use 700 as chmod value, the page will not return the download file, but it will stay blank the fopen fail.

As a result, the size of the pdf file can be greatly reduced, especially if the original font was big. What do you mean when you say the pdf appears inside the report. The constructor is used here with the default values. Php provides a convenient way of working with files via its rich collection of built in functions. This class can create pdf documents from pdf templates. I want to create pdf file from my web page written by php. Its worth pointing out that most browsers will likely cache the pdf file, even if theyre displaying the pdf inline. It provides ease of use, flexibility in format, and industrystandard security and all at no cost to you. I have recently discovered a brilliant php library for creating pdf files. The mpdf is awesome php library that help to convert text.

So there are another php class fpdf that allows you to generate pdf files easily without using the pdflib library. And please feel free to give comments on this tutorial. We have already shared tutorial to convert html data into pdf and best pdf viewer. Using these tools you need to create any element for your pdf document. Maybe a little confusing, but in php, a file is created using the same function used to open files. You can customize this code further as per your requirement. This tool allows you to create pdf documents with dynamic information. If you tried this example and it did not output anything, it prompted for download, or you see the whole file as text, chances are that the server you are on does not have php. How to generate professionalquality pdf files from php howto latex php. Php is basically used for developing web based software applications. Create a pdf template and place text on it using coordinates. If you need any assistance with creating, modifying or converting documents in various formats, we can help you. If you use fopen on a file that does not exist, it will create it, given that the file is opened for writing w or appending a the example below creates a new file called testfile. The fopen function is also used to create a file in php.

This sample code shows how to use the itext library to generate pdf files on the fly. Create an integer variable create a variable without assigning the value, and assign the value later assign a new value to an existing value this will overwrite the previous value create an unchangeable variable with the const keyword combine text and a variable on print add a variable to another variable declare many variables of the same type with a commaseparated list identifiers. Now this is the entitled creating a pdf from a file. Our api reference lists all the generation options and our style and formatting guide will help make it look perfect. Accelio present applied technology created and tested using.

Set up a comment box and allow your visitors post their comments. The following classes will help you to use existing pdf files to create a new dynamic pdf file. Pdf995 makes it easy and affordable to create professionalquality documents in the popular pdf file format. First you have to include an external php file named class. Run this code, you are ready with your first pdf file created from fpdf class. In this tutorial you will learn how to force download a file using php. The pdf995 suite of products pdf995, pdfedit995, and signature995 is a complete solution for your document publishing needs. Pdf is the portable document format developed by adobe. We are going to look at how to open a file directly within acrobat convert it to a pdf. Normally, you dont necessarily need to use any server side scripting language like php to download images, zip files, pdf documents, exe files, etc. Create a pdf template, open it and replace placeholder text which function do i use to open an existing pdf for editing. Read pdf file and show the contents of the file on browser.

Leave the default location and solution name values. Easy peasy heres a basic tutorial for getting you started with building dynamic pdf documents with php. Create pdf file using dompdf and send pdf file as attachment with email using phpmailer. Net lets create a simple pdf document with two paragraphs and some formatted text, like a shown on picture. After including the library file, we create an fpdf object. With docraptor, its fast and painless to convert html, css, and javascript into pdf and xls documents with php. There are various ways to create a pdf file using acrobat. Below are working php examples for creating documents. Pdf bookmark sample page 1 of 4 pdf bookmark sample sample date. It uses the tcpdf class to create documents from template documents in pdf format on which it inserts data that is populated in certain document fields. Php has pdflib library to create pdf dynamically but its very vast and need a lot of time to study and understand. Generate pdf files using php scripts web development blog. Generate a pdf quickly by using menu commands, dragginganddropping files onto the acrobat application icon, or converting clipboard data.

1223 359 1330 622 95 912 688 631 104 405 943 1389 887 15 390 1638 939 761 1395 1173 262 259 289 381 316 851 836 247 803 505 494 1523 286 1002 807 1211 646 293 877 1039 107 1454 331